Is there any way of tighting the four nuts that connect the turbo to the manifold without have to take the whole exhaust manifold and turbo off. It leaks.

i use a 13 mm open end wrench. I cut it in half that way I can fit it in the back and tighten those bolts.

I put lock washers on the front two bolts, and that pretty much keeps it tight. I dont have the heatshield on though.

For the two on the left side a 12 point wrench wil work. On the forward right bolt you can sneak a short socket and wobble with an extension up there. On the rear right bolt I took a crappy open end wrench, grinded it to make it thinner and it barely fits, but it works. Hope this helps.
